Android Studio Emulator stopped working after installing Windows Subsystem for Android on Windows 11

I have installed Windows Subsystem for Android and I am able to run apps on windows 11 however when I tried to run the emulator I created on Android Studio, it just does not no longer work and Android emulator is not responding.

It was working prior to the install, so I am assuming the cause could be when I installed WSA

Try turning on/off the Hyper-V option which you will get in the programs and features tab in control panel.

These are the four solution might help you to solve your problem. This error occurs after installing latest android studio with amd processor.

  1. Turning on/off SVM Mode will solve.
  2. Install HAXM again
  3. Turn on/off Hyper-V
  4. AMD processor most of time shows this type of errors.
